How they compare
Slovakia currently reports 52,487 t against 34,037 t in Belgium, a difference of 18,450 t.
That makes Slovakia's figure about 1.5 times Belgium's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 19 shared years of data; in 2000 it was Belgium ahead.
Belgium ranks 15th and Slovakia ranks 12th of 78 countries.
Belgium has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
The database contains data on the bilateral trade flows in roundwood, primary wood and paper products for all countries and territories in the world. The main types of primary forest products included in are: roundwood, sawnwood, wood-based panels, pulp, and paper and paperboard. These products are detailed further. The definitions are available.
